Westell Technologies, Inc. (WSTL)
OTCMKTS · Delayed Price · Currency is USD
2.840
-0.110 (-3.73%)
May 30, 2025, 3:55 PM EDT

Westell Technologies Ratios and Metrics

Millions USD.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025 FY 2024 FY 2023 FY 2022 FY 2021 2016 - 2020
Period Ending
May '25 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
Market Capitalization
29241719159
Upgrade
Market Cap Growth
43.03%43.03%-9.86%29.05%70.83%-29.48%
Upgrade
Enterprise Value
142-2131-2
Upgrade
Last Close Price
2.842.151.491.651.310.78
Upgrade
PE Ratio
2.451.829.494.953.78-
Upgrade
Forward PE
-9.179.179.179.179.17
Upgrade
PS Ratio
0.680.570.490.400.390.29
Upgrade
PB Ratio
0.680.570.530.620.550.39
Upgrade
P/TBV Ratio
0.680.570.530.620.560.41
Upgrade
P/FCF Ratio
--1.85--372.55
Upgrade
P/OCF Ratio
--1.83--90.20
Upgrade
PEG Ratio
-1.251.251.251.251.25
Upgrade
EV/Sales Ratio
0.320.05-0.270.03-
Upgrade
EV/EBITDA Ratio
3.120.65-4.640.89-
Upgrade
EV/EBIT Ratio
4.030.68-5.703.11-
Upgrade
EV/FCF Ratio
-10.31-----
Upgrade
Debt / Equity Ratio
0.060.060.030.050.070.18
Upgrade
Debt / EBITDA Ratio
0.620.620.440.380.90-
Upgrade
Debt / FCF Ratio
--0.09--173.17
Upgrade
Asset Turnover
0.940.940.961.281.080.86
Upgrade
Inventory Turnover
2.662.662.022.462.913.38
Upgrade
Quick Ratio
3.993.995.884.402.353.53
Upgrade
Current Ratio
5.565.568.037.463.634.49
Upgrade
Return on Equity (ROE)
35.90%35.90%5.77%13.46%14.82%-10.16%
Upgrade
Return on Assets (ROA)
4.72%4.72%1.51%3.84%0.66%-7.45%
Upgrade
Return on Capital (ROIC)
5.43%5.43%1.72%4.74%0.85%-8.90%
Upgrade
Return on Capital Employed (ROCE)
7.40%7.40%2.70%7.20%1.30%-
Upgrade
Earnings Yield
46.40%55.03%10.54%20.20%26.46%-31.91%
Upgrade
FCF Yield
-4.59%-5.45%53.97%-7.49%-17.61%0.27%
Upgrade
Buyback Yield / Dilution
1.26%1.26%-0.16%-2.45%14.54%14.10%
Upgrade
Source: S&P Global Market Intelligence. Standard template. Financial Sources.